What the Filing Says About RAYTHEON SAVINGS AND INVESTMENT PLAN
RAYTHEON SAVINGS AND INVESTMENT PLAN is a ESOP retirement plan sponsored by RAYTHEON COMPANY, headquartered in Connecticut. As of the 2022 Form 5500 filing, the plan reports N/A in total end-of-year assets and covers 63,280 participants across the Manufacturing industry. The sponsor's EIN on file with the U.S. Department of Labor is 951778500, and the plan has been effective since 1984-01-01. Its filing status is currently FILING RECEIVED.
Year over year, total assets moved from $21.4B at the beginning of 2022 to N/A at year-end. Net assets (after liabilities) closed the year at N/A, with reported net income of $-3,197,136,000 driven by investment returns, contributions received, and benefit payments during the period. These figures reflect what the plan administrator certified on Schedule H or Schedule I of the Form 5500 annual return and can be compared against 2 prior plan-year filings from the same sponsor shown below.
